KITCHENI am familiar with the cleaning method of moving methodically around the room and going from top to bottom in each section and finishing up with the floor. When I walked through the kitchen, I told the gal working in there that she did not need to detail the old dishwasher (circa 1967) as it no longer worked and was going to be replaced. Due to bad use of time, the floor got short shrift and I had to point out that the tops of the cabinet doors had been missed. The team leader acknowledged that the cabinet door tops should have been done first. The floor was quickly wet mopped using zero elbow-grease, so I spent the afternoon redoing the kitchen floor and baseboards on hands and knees. The team leader started to clean the ceiling fan in the kitchen but I am going to have to re-clean that as well.
LIVING ROOMI use this room only rarely and the pets do not go into it, so I figured cleaning it would be a snap. The gal made good progress and it looks fine (although I will have to clean the piano to get rid of the steaks her product left).
BEDROOMI was very clear when I ordered the service that I have two large dogs (including a German Shedder) and read on the website that they sweep under beds, etc. (I could make a baby German Shepherd with the amount of hair that remains under the bed and behind my nightstand. They did put clean sheets on the bed (part of their package), but didn't dust the nightstand or objects on it.
BATHROOMIt was obvious that the team leaders (with some amount of experience) cleaned the bathroom as it really was about the best of all the rooms.
GREAT ROOMThis (and the kitchen) was the biggest disappointment. I have 14 foot ceilings and, while their promotional materials explain that they can't use ladders, they promote the fact that they have long reaching wands on the backpack vacuum cleaners. Apparently not long enough to reach the cobwebs. Then I started looking at the dusting (which apparently was done BEFORE the gal with the vacuum wand went through the room). My desk was not dusted. The middles of the window sills were dusted but not the ends. The shutters were not dusted. And you could see where the woodwork was dusted on one side of a plant and then the other, but not behind the thing. The biggest disappointment was the hardwood floor. I watched the woman make light-hearted passes over the floor (again, no elbow-grease). I have two very large dogs, it is going to take some effort to clean the floor. I allowed them to use their product and, as I suspected, it didn't work well. I prefer vinegar and was told that vinegar was not good for floors and that it would take the finish off and was asked "who recommended vinegar?" I explained that the installer of the floor recommended it (and it has always worked well for me in the 8 years I have had these floors). It certainly works better than the product they used and the mop made for very wet floors (my preferred mop does a great job of leaving the floor practically dry). They did a nice job on vacuuming the rugs in the room.
CONCLUSIONI do not have a big house and one good friend and I could have blown it out in far less time (about an hour) and done a better job. I did this as a gift to myself and get to clean my house again for my trouble. So why didn't I have them fix these things before they left? It was not possible to do a walk-through before they left because the floors were all wet. Further, at that point in the transaction, I knew they were billing me for every 10 minute increment and, after $300, I was not about to pay a penny more.
"We were scheduled to clean her at and earlier day but she did not take possession of the house in time. We quoted her $35.50 per maid per hour. We sent a team of 4 people to clean: they were there for 2 hours and 10 minutes. when she called to make us aware fo the issues we offered to re-clean the areas free of charge at her convenience. we offer 100% satisfaction guarantee if you are not happy with your cleaning, we will come back and re-clean the areas free of charge! She informed s that she was aware of the guarantee, but she had already re-cleaned the areas. We cannot refund money, so we offered to give her $100.00 gift certificate to use on a future home cleaning. When she called to use her gift certificate she did no want to pay anything additional so we told her we would clean for 1 hour only(which a one hour cleaning is valued at $142.00). I fell that we did honor our guarantee to ht e best of our abilities. We were not given the opportunity to re-clean the areas free of charge, but we did give her 4 man hours of cleaning for free."
